The Role of Natural Flavorings

Natural flavorings can be a gray area when it comes to veganism. While the term “natural” might imply that the ingredients are plant-based, it’s not always the case. Some natural flavorings can be derived from animal sources, such as honey, lanolin, or even insect products. In the case of Deep River salt and vinegar chips, the company claims to use only plant-based natural flavorings. However, without explicit disclosure, it’s challenging to confirm this claim.
